Unveiling The Committee's 'HOLODOMOR' Demo

The metal music scene has been shaken with excitement as The Committee officially releases their much-anticipated 'HOLODOMOR' demo. Available via Grom Records, this digital release marks a significant milestone for the band known for their powerful themes and compelling soundscapes. The demo is now accessible online, providing fans with a fresh and immersive musical experience.

Exploring 'HOLODOMOR': A Deep Dive

The 'HOLODOMOR' demo is a testament to The Committee's ability to blend intense instrumentation with thought-provoking lyrical content. Each track takes listeners on a journey through dark themes, layered with heavy guitar riffs and intricate drum patterns. The demo not only showcases the band's musical prowess but also their commitment to addressing poignant historical events through their art.
